My hip hop summer, 2010 in New York City
I went to New York to celebrate hip hop the old skool way...In the parks and graffiti walls across the boroughs. I went All-City: Bronx, Manhattan and Queens.

Turn the page The next five blogs will each cover my adventures, starting with the Tools of War "True School" park jam with DJ Cash Money from Philly on July 29th and ending with the "Digger's Delight" session with legendary DJ Muro from Japan on August 3rd.
- Tools of War True School NYC, Crotona Park with DJ Cash Money
- Cold Crush Brothers' 32nd Anniversary at the Hip Hop Cultural Center in Harlem
- All-City Blackbook Show at 5 Pointz
- Tuff City Styles tattoos, Bronx
- Tools of War Digger's Delight with DJ Muro
